IMO what sets Dorian apart is his training, a neo Mentzer approach. After warming up, Dorian does only 2 all out sets at 100%. Most people don't understand what 100% means. They think 90-95% is all out.
Also, hitting b parts every 5-7 days verses twice a week has also worked well, especially for those that train naturally.
His training philosophy works well for everyone, on gear or not. Less volume, more intensity. Different people are different, and yes some need a little more volume, but in 20 years I have found time and again that his training philosophy works very well.
